Hope

Betrayal cast long, gloomy shadows
Upon this, the sphere of our love;
We each carry sacrifices in our hearts,
Slowing the heavy steps we make.
Yet what of promises, desires and yearning?
Hesitation and prudence kept us apart.
Yet now, before us the dawning of hope,
Of wisdom and confidence, of feelings rekindled;
In truth never truly extinguished, merely
Cast aside until such time
When, no longer in doubt, we would arise
Emerge together into the world
Stating finally for all to see:
Whatever may happen, whatever will be
Our love will always bind us together
